Corniellos
Corniellos is a locality in Murias de Paredes, Leon, Castile and León. Corniellos is situated nearby to the hamlet Senra de Omaña, as well as near the locality Alto de las Canalizas.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Murias de Paredes is a municipality located in the province of León, Castile and León, Spain. According to the 2004 census, the municipality has a population of 580 inhabitants.

Villabandín is a small hamlet, part of 15 or so that lead approximately 100 kilometers North-West from the city of León towards Villablino in Castile and León in north western Spain. Villabandin is situated 3 km east of Corniellos.
